Role-playing: To take on the role and mindset of another person, be it made up or real, and play in a world where you make decisions based on the persona you are playing as.
Meta-gaming: To utilize information achieved in an area outside of your characters senses.(Upstairs in a noisy inn, Teamspeak, the /tell system)
Power-emoting: To act out an action with in game without allowing the other person to react or choose a response.
